Making Flowers with Hessian / Burlap

 Hi Everybody,

This card is the one made in the video on using a Hessian  sheet for flowers, and it is very pretty in the hand.

Hessian is a thicker material that is not often used in card making ... but I wanted to show you some variations that are out of the norm.

The best way to explain Hessian to you if you are not familiar with it is to think of sacks that can hold potatoes or grain. 

They are often made from Hessian as it is a very strong, pliable material that can be manipulated in various ways., and it is relatively cheap to buy.  It is also known as Burlap especially in the USA.

I have added glue to my sheets to make it stiffer and easier to die cut.

You will need a strong glue and I prefer hot glue, but be very careful with it if you use hot glue too as it gets very, very hot and will give you a nasty burn. 

Ask me how I know ???????? 

It comes in other colours than the ones I have shown you but you can colour it yourself.

I have coloured the petals and the leaves with Distress Oxides and a small brush and because they where stiff they where easier to bend into shape.

I did more in the video with dies and if you don't have dies then I show you how to make a little template that you can use to add to the Hessian and cut around.

But if you do have dies then just use any that you already have and the same for the leaves. .

Gatefold Card with Belly Band

 Hi Everybody,

This gatefold card to the right is made using more left over pieces from other projects and the little bow die too.  This time I have turned the bow and ribbon die into a belly band to hold the gatefold card together.

 I cut all the bits in blue and then added them to some white card as a backing to the bow, then it had to be fussy cut out.

 I  needed two lengths for the piece around the card and glued it at the back to go all the way round., but make sure it is not too tight or it won't slip off the gatefold card.

Position the butterfly so it doesn't interfere with the belly band

I
 decorated the inside with a sentiment and another silver butterfly and I glued this one flat so that the gatefold would close properly.

The colour scheme is a pale grey and blue teamed with white and the end result is very pretty and so easy to create.

April 14, 2025

Desk top finds

Hi Everybody,

As always when I have a clear out on my desk top I find items that are left over from other projects, and these  flowers are no exception.

You may remember them being made in a video sometime ago where I made the background pattern with inks  and stamps and then cut them out with a die. I had lots left over and these are some of the ways in which they have been used up.

The card to the right has had the heart colours mixed up and I put a big gluey fingerprint on one of them, so I got out a small paintbrush and brushed glue over the rest of the hearts and sprinkled it with glitter ...  problem solved

This card has had an extra panel added to the base and this I have embossed in a folder.  I cut this panel at an angle and added it to the base with some cardboard underneath to give it height.

The flowers have been added along the angled edge and the petals fluffed up a little 

Although the cards are the same 5x7 size and use up the same flowers  I have made them look different with the additions I have used.
